What Ingredients Should You Look for in Small Pet Shampoo?

When choosing a small pet shampoo, it's essential to look for gentle, pet-safe ingredients that will clean without causing irritation. Here are some key ingredients to consider:

  • Natural Extracts: Ingredients like aloe vera or chamomile can soothe the skin and provide moisture.
  • Hypoallergenic Formulas: These are designed to reduce the risk of allergic reactions, making them ideal for sensitive pets.
  • Fragrance-Free Options: Strong scents can be overwhelming for small pets, so opt for unscented or lightly scented products.
  • pH-Balanced: Look for shampoos that are pH-balanced specifically for small animals to maintain their skin health.

Can You Use Human Shampoo on Small Pets?

It may be tempting to use your own shampoo on your small pet, but this practice is not advisable. Human shampoos are formulated for human skin, which has a different pH level than that of small animals. Using human shampoo can lead to skin irritation, dryness, and other health issues. Therefore, it's important to invest in a dedicated small pet shampoo that meets their specific needs.

How Often Should You Bathe Your Small Pet?

The frequency of baths largely depends on the type of small pet you have and their individual grooming needs. Generally, most small pets should be bathed:

  • Rabbits: Every 1-3 months, as they groom themselves effectively.
  • Guinea Pigs: Every 4-6 weeks to keep their skin healthy and clean.
  • Hamsters: Only as needed, since they are self-groomers.
  • Ferrets: Every 1-2 months, as they can develop an odor.

What Are the Best Techniques for Bathing Your Small Pet?

Bathing your small pet can be a challenging task, but with the right techniques, it can become a stress-free experience. Here are some tips:

  • Prepare the Environment: Make sure the bathing area is warm and free from drafts. Gather all the necessary supplies beforehand.
  • Use a Small Basin: Fill a small basin with lukewarm water, as this will make it easier to control the water level.
  • Introduce Water Gradually: Let your pet get used to the water slowly to reduce anxiety.
  • Be Gentle: Use your hands to wet the fur gently, avoiding the face and ears.
  • Thoroughly Rinse: Make sure to rinse all the shampoo out of the fur to prevent skin irritation.

Are There Special Considerations for Bathing Different Types of Small Pets?

Yes, various small pets have specific requirements when it comes to bathing. Here are some considerations for a few popular small pets:

  • Rabbits: Use a damp cloth to clean their fur instead of a full bath, as they can get stressed easily.
  • Guinea Pigs: They tolerate baths better, but always ensure they are completely dry afterward to prevent hypothermia.
  • Hamsters: They should generally avoid baths; instead, use dry shampoo or spot cleaning.
  • Ferrets: They enjoy water, but be cautious with their ears and eyes during the wash.

Are There Alternatives to Bathing Small Pets?

Yes, there are alternatives to traditional bathing methods that can effectively keep your small pet clean:

  • Dry Shampoos: These are powders or sprays that can be massaged into the fur to absorb oils and odors.
  • Wipes: Pet-safe wipes can be used for quick clean-ups, especially for areas prone to dirt.
  • Brushing: Regular grooming can remove dirt and loose hair, reducing the need for baths.
